Expert Advice From Our Jenkintown Plumbers: What Counts as a Plumbing Emergency?
For over four decades, Hirschberg Mechanical’s Jenkintown plumbers have been your trusted resource for all things plumbing. We’ve seen it all, from major leaks to overflowing toilets and sinks. While we recommend addressing any plumbing issue with our skilled technicians, some situations require a faster response. Here’s when to call our emergency plumber.
Burst Pipe
A burst pipe can be a homeowner’s worst nightmare. It can unleash a torrent of water, causing significant water damage and flooding. This not only compromises the structural integrity of your home but also poses a safety threat if it comes into contact with electrical wiring.There are signs to watch out for: water stains on your walls or ceilings, a noticeable drop in water pressure, a persistent smell of mold or mildew, and the presence of puddles where they shouldn’t be. If you experience any of these red flags, shut off your water supply and call our emergency plumber.
Overflowing Toilet
Overflowing toilets can cause as much damage as burst pipes, leading not only to flooding but also to sewage leaks that might expose your household to harmful pathogens. If you find that your toilet overflows regularly, using a plunger might not suffice. It’s likely a sign of a deeper blockage in your sewer lines that requires professional intervention. Contact our team to address this issue promptly.
Sewer Backup
A sewer backup can cause a variety of problems in your home. One of the first signs you might notice is a strong sewage odor. Another indicator is water pooling in unexpected places, either inside your home or even on your lawn. If you’re using your plumbing and notice strange behavior, like water backing up into a different fixture when you use another (like the sink overflowing when you flush the toilet), that could be a sign of a sewer backup as well. Any of these signs warrant a call to our emergency plumber.
Water Leak
If you start seeing water stains on your ceilings or walls, it’s likely that water has been leaking for some time already. These leaks can lead to structural damage, which is why addressing them quickly is so important. Keep an eye out for early warning signs like rising water bills, reduced water pressure, or the sound of water dripping within your home. Frequently Asked Questions
Q. What should I do in a plumbing emergency?
No matter what kind of plumbing problem you’re dealing with, make sure to turn off your water supply before investigating – the problem will only get worse while you’re trying to figure out what’s going on. Once your water has been turned off, quickly assess the situation so you know what to tell our emergency plumbers. Q. Does homeowners insurance cover plumbing repair?
Homeowners insurance may pay for a plumbing repair service, but it will depend on the cause. Your insurance will not pay for anything that was the result of poor maintenance or wear and tear. It may, however, cover the cost if the incident was caused by an accident, such as a storm or fire.
